Brandon Rios Has Opened Rivers of Opportunity at 140
Nov 30th 2012, 20:56

Brandon Rios not only won Fight of the Year against Mike Alvarado, he also won a multitude of new fans and made the light welterweight division the most interesting in recent boxing history. His exciting phone booth style of boxing speaks to millions of fight fans and there are many logical challenges available. The undefeated Mexican-American's grit absolutely connects with boxing aficionados and sports fans alike. His dramatic bout has engendered a wish list of dream fights that could excite fans for the next decade.

At only 26 years old, the 31-0-1 brawler has now cemented his stardom and can seek out blockbuster mega bouts to dazzle the sporting world. The best in boxing rarely thrill fans these days, which contrasts the high volume of punches that Rios' ebullient style produces. While Mayweather and Ward exude technical brilliance and pristine boxing skills, their styles do not beget exuberance.

In fact, it has been over three years since even Manny Pacquiao scored his last knockout win which was over the stalwart Miguel Cotto. Eleven of Brandon's last thirteen fights have earned him knockout wins. This seminal talent is what boxing needs now and this is the right division to make great fights.
